显示扩展功能信息区的方法和装置制造方法及图纸

技术编号:10545305 阅读:117 留言:0更新日期:2014-10-15 19:33
本发明专利技术适用于浏览器领域,提供了一种显示扩展功能信息区的方法和装置,该方法包括:接收激活扩展功能信息区的指令,根据所述指令获取页面中显示扩展功能信息区的位置;根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,调整页面排版,在页面中得到一空区域;在所述空区域显示所述扩展功能信息区。本发明专利技术实施例的扩展功能信息区在通过调整页面排版,直接在当前浏览场景下的页面显示扩展功能信息区的位置处显示,使扩展功能信息区与页面位于同一层显示,保证用户进行浏览的可视面积,方便用户浏览。

【技术实现步骤摘要】
【专利摘要】本专利技术适用于浏览器领域,提供了一种显示扩展功能信息区的方法和装置,该方法包括:接收激活扩展功能信息区的指令,根据所述指令获取页面中显示扩展功能信息区的位置;根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,调整页面排版,在页面中得到一空区域;在所述空区域显示所述扩展功能信息区。本专利技术实施例的扩展功能信息区在通过调整页面排版,直接在当前浏览场景下的页面显示扩展功能信息区的位置处显示,使扩展功能信息区与页面位于同一层显示,保证用户进行浏览的可视面积,方便用户浏览。【专利说明】显示扩展功能信息区的方法和装置
本专利技术属于页面处理领域,尤其涉及显示扩展功能信息区的方法和装置。
技术介绍
在使用浏览器浏览页面时,经常需要在当前页面界面上展示一些当前页面的扩展 功能信息,如可能需要展示对当前页面的显示方式的调整信息或者对浏览器的设置信息, 以方便输入相应的编辑或者设置信息,对当前页面或者页面进行相应的编辑调整。 目前的安卓操作系统或者I0S操作系统的各种应用在浏览页面时,可以通过长 按、点击或者手势等操作指令,激活针对当前页面的扩展功能信息。如图1所示的对话框或 者图2所示的新建一个全屏功能窗口,其在当前页面的上层建立一个覆盖区域,减小了页 面的可视面积,即察看页面较为完整信息的面积,而且所述扩展功能信息区脱离当前浏览 场景,不便于用户操作。
技术实现思路
本专利技术实施例的目的在于提供一种显示扩展功能信息区的方法,以解决现有技术 在显示扩展功能信息区时,页面的可视面积小且所述扩展功能信息区脱离当前场景的问 题,以提高用户操作的便利性。 本专利技术实施例是这样实现的,一种显示扩展功能信息区的方法,其特征在于,所述 方法包括下述步骤: 接收激活扩展功能信息区的指令,根据所述指令获取页面中显示扩展功能信息区 的位置; 根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,调整页面排 版,在页面中得到一空区域; 在所述空区域显示所述扩展功能信息区。 本专利技术实施例的另一目的在于提供一种显示扩展功能信息区的装置,所述装置包 括: 接收获取单元,用于接收激活扩展功能信息区的指令,根据所述指令获取页面显 示扩展功能信息区的位置; 页面调整单元,用于根据所述页面显示扩展功能信息区的位置和扩展功能信息区 的尺寸,调整页面排版,在页面中得到一空区域; 显示单元,用于在所述空区域显示所述扩展功能信息区。本专利技术实施例还提供了 一种浏览器,所述浏览器包括上述显示扩展功能信息区的装置。 在本专利技术实施例中,接收激活扩展功能信息区的指令,根据所述指令得到页面显 示扩展功能信息区的位置,根据扩展功能信息区的尺寸,在页面显示扩展功能信息区的位 置处得到一空区域,在空区域显示所述扩展功能信息区。本专利技术实施例通过在页面的获取 显示扩展功能信息区的位置,根据所述位置及扩展功能信息区的尺寸调整页面排版,得到 一空区域,在空区域显示扩展功能信息区,使扩展功能信息区与页面位于同一层显示,保证 用户进行浏览的可视面积,方便用户浏览。 【专利附图】【附图说明】 图1是本专利技术现有技术通过对话框显示扩展功能信息区的效果示意图; 图2是本专利技术现有技术通过全屏功能显示扩展功能信息区的效果示意图; 图3是本专利技术第一实施例提供的显示扩展功能信息区的实现流程图; 图4为本专利技术第一实施例所述通过调整向下滑动距离实现扩展功能信息区显示 于页面框内的结构示意图; 图5为本专利技术实施例提供的破开页面显示扩展功能信息区的效果示意图; 图6是本专利技术第二实施例提供的显示扩展功能信息区的实现流程图; 图7是本专利技术第三实施例提供的显示扩展功能信息区的装置结构示意图。 【具体实施方式】 为了使本专利技术的目的、技术方案及优点更加清楚明白,以下结合附图及实施例,对 本专利技术进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本专利技术,并 不用于限定本专利技术。 适用本专利技术所述方法的设备通常为各移动设备,如手机、PAD等触摸控制的设备, 但也适用于其它非触摸输入的设备。在本专利技术实施例中,通过接收激活扩展功能信息区的 指令,根据所述指令获取页面中显示扩展功能信息区的位置;根据所述页面显示扩展功能 信息区的位置和扩展功能信息区的尺寸,调整页面排版,在页面中得到一空区域;在所述空 区域显示所述扩展功能信息区。所述扩展功能信息区不会覆盖当前的页面信息,使其能够 保证较大的可视面积,方便用户在对扩展功能信息区进行操作时,可以查看到当前所需要 操作的页面的更多信息,方便用户浏览操作。 实施例一: 图1示出了本专利技术实施例一提供的显示扩展功能信息区的实现流程,详述如下: 在步骤S301中,接收激活扩展功能信息区的指令,根据所述指令获取页面显示扩 展功能信息区的位置。 具体的,所述激活扩展功能信息区的指令,可以分为触摸指令和按钮指令。当接收 到的为触摸指令时,根据触摸指令所在的位置,可以相应的定义页面显示扩展功能信息区 的位置;当接收到的指令为按钮指令,可以为分硬件键盘输入的指令和触摸按钮,由于按钮 指令不是在页面位置处输入,需要预先定义接收按钮指令时的页面显示扩展功能信息区的 位置,根据人们使用习惯,可定义在页面的中部或者页面的底部作为页面显示扩展功能信 息区的位置。 当接收的指令为触摸指令时,可以包括以下几种情况: 1、接收激活扩展功能信息区的长按页面的触摸指令,获取所述页面显示扩展功能 信息区的位置为所述长按页面的触摸点; 2、接收激活扩展功能信息区的下划的触摸指令,获取所述页面显示扩展功能信息 区的位置为下划的触摸指令的起点位置; 3、接收激活扩展功能信息区的横划的触摸指令,获取所述页面显示扩展功能信息 区的位置为横划的触摸指令所在行的位置。 当然上述三种情况仅为示例说明,根据用户使用习惯,还可以灵活定义多种触摸 手势所对应的页面显示扩展功能信息区的位置,如斜划等,在此不作具体限定。 在步骤S302中,根据所述页面显示扩展功能信息区的位置和扩展功能信息区的 尺寸,调整页面排版,在页面中得到一空区域。 具体的,根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,滑 动所述页面显示扩展功能信息区的位置的上方页面、下方页面或者上方页面和下方页面, 在页面中得到一空区域。。 对于接收触摸指令时,所述触摸指令可能出现于页面的上方或者下方位置,确定 其相应的页面显示扩展功能信息区的位置处于页面的上方或者页面的下方,因此,为防止 有可能出现扩展功能信息区会处于页面框外的情况,可按下述操作步骤执行所述页面滑动 操作: 1、根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,按照预定 的比例滑动所述页面显示扩展功能信息区的位置处的上方页面和下方页面。 2、判断页面显示扩展功能信息区的位置处的下方页面向下滑动是否超过页面底 部边框或者页面显示扩展功能信息区的位置处的上方页面向上滑动是否超过顶部边框。 3、如果是,则停止滑动所述超过页面边框的页面,由未超过页面边框一侧的页面 继续完成相应距离的滑动。 其中,预本文档来自技高网...

【技术保护点】
一种显示扩展功能信息区的方法,其特征在于,所述方法包括下述步骤:接收激活扩展功能信息区的指令,根据所述指令获取页面中显示扩展功能信息区的位置;根据所述页面显示扩展功能信息区的位置和扩展功能信息区的尺寸,调整页面排版,在页面中得到一空区域;在所述空区域显示所述扩展功能信息区。

【技术特征摘要】

【专利技术属性】
技术研发人员:王曦胡博王智培唐廷勇周睿奕谢郑凯黄英李未冯诚张凯杨惠姣刘玉磊青欣
申请(专利权)人:腾讯科技深圳有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1